Product Description

Synopsis

Whether you dream of building a holiday home or a multigabled manor, here's how to do it yourself, in the most comprehensive guide ever written on constructing log homes. From buying land and drawing floor plans to choosing log styles and joinery, the experts at Popular Science cover every phase of construction in more than 840 exceptional photos and drawings, plus comprehensive how-to instructions. Go through all the planning and preliminaries and take a house tour to see different shapes, sizes, and styles. There's information on choosing and purchasing a site; advice on water, solar exposure, potential hazards, and legal issues; and a discussion of tools and labour. The entire building process unfolds from foundation to house raising to finish work: first logs, walls, second stories, roofing, doors and windows, finishing the interior, decks, porches, balconies, cabinet work, wiring, lighting, and plumbing. And for those who want to start with a kit, there are several sections focusing specifically on that.

5.0 out of 5 stars Don't burn 'em, build with 'em!, 11 Jun 2004
By D. Mcriner "TerraDerv" (Inverness, Scotland)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
I started building a log cabin last summer (2003) and I wish I had bought this book first. Although there are many well written and informative books on this subject, this is about the most comprehensive. Luckily by adopting a common sense approach to my building design, I haven't gone too far wrong but this book will take a project from start to finish with no problems other that the usual local legalities. (Note: My local council requires a building warrant if a solid fuel heating source like a fireplace/chimney and/or sanitation is included in the design and/or it is over 30 square metres in floor area) Couple this book with Sewage Solutions (Nick Grant) and Building with Stone (Charles McRaven), you have the perfect recipe for building a durable cabin the size you want that you can live in. Happy building.

3.0 out of 5 stars "When men was men, and logs was logs....", 18 May 2005
By Kendra Taylor "pcfriend" (Surrey)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
Hmm - due for a reprint I think (written in 1990, but 'feels' MUCH older).
If you think this is definitive, then you'd be missing out on a great deal of 'up-to-date' thinking, and failing to incorporate a lot of solutions to 'log-home' problems.
Not one mention of laminated logs - shame - and double shame, because the book's format is very sensible and practical - and quite comprehensive.
Before I started into researching Log-homes, I hadn't realised how MUCH work has been done RECENLY to improve them immesurably.

The author should note that a re-vamp and re-print is now OVERDUE.
